A vulnerability described as critical has been identified in Google Android. This issue affects some unknown processing of the component Linux Kernel. The manipulation results in type conversion. This vulnerability is known as CVE-2018-5861. Attacking locally is a requirement. No exploit is available. It is best practice to apply a patch to resolve this issue.

A vulnerability was found in Google Android (Smartphone Operating System) (unknown version). It has been classified as critical. Affected is an unknown code block of the component Linux Kernel.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a type conversion v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-704. The product does not correctly convert an object, resource, or structure from one type to a different type.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

In all android releases(Android for MSM, Firefox OS for MSM, QRD Android) from CAF using the linux kernel, existing checks in place on partition size are incomplete and can lead to heap overwrite vulnerabilities while loading a secure application from the boot loader.

The bug was discovered 11/05/2018. The weakness was published 11/27/2018 (Website). The advisory is available at source.codeaurora.org.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2018-5861 since 01/19/2018. The exploitability is told to be easy. Local access is required to approach this attack.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available.

The vulnerability was handled as a non-public zero-day exploit for at least 22 days. During that time the estimated underground price was around $5k-$25k.

Applying a patch is able to eliminate this problem.
